Feldenkrais Method was founded by Dr Moshe Feldenkrais (1904-1984), a nuclear scientist and Judo Master, after he restored his knee function from accidental knee injury in the 40s using body awareness. Since then, Feldenkrais Method has spread all over the world, with beneficiaries including Israel’s first Prime Minister David Ben-Gurion, Alpine Skiing World Champion John Kucera, Stanford University psychology & psychiatry professor Prof Karl Pribram, Anthropologist Margaret Mead, stage director Peter Brook, concert violinist Yehudi Menuhin and so on.
Feldenkrais Method is a way of ‘movement awareness learning’. Through their own movement, students learn to be aware of their movement patterns, and discover new movement options which are unique and suitable to their bodies. This enables them to move efficiently, spontaneously, and effortlessly, with improved balance, flexibility, and a chance to heal from strain and pain.
Feldenkrais students do not learn awareness from imitating Feldenkrais Practitioners’ movement, but from following Instructor’s verbal guidance to doing a series of gentle, nonhabitual, varied movements, by themselves, at their own pace. In the process, students learn to be aware of- and discover the most suitable angle, pace, and force exertion to doing any movement, in their own unique way. Scientists find this distinguished type of organic learning not only results in physical benefits, but also neuroplastic benefits which would rewire the brain, and termed this Neuroplasticity, which can lead to fundamental, sustainable, and profound changes to how we think, feel, and do.
